Most customers in Decatur, GA typically pay between $4,000 and $8,000 for ventilation contractor services. The cost can vary significantly based on the complexity and scope of the ventilation needs, ranging from simple repairs to full system installations.

Job complexity
Simple repairs cost less than full installations or replacements. Multi-step jobs requiring permits or inspections add to the total.
Material quality
Budget, mid-grade, and premium materials can swing the price significantly. Discuss options with your contractor to find the right balance.
Local labor rates
Labor costs vary by region, season, and demand. Urban areas and peak seasons typically have higher rates than rural or off-peak times.
Site conditions
Difficult access, older structures, code upgrades, or unexpected issues discovered during work can increase the final cost.

To ensure profitability, meticulously track all material, labor (including labor burden), and overhead costs. Then, apply a consistent markup, often between 20% to 30% on labor, to cover your profit margin. Using a job costing guide or pricing calculator can help prevent underbidding.
Labor burden includes more than just hourly wages. It encompasses benefits, payroll taxes, workers' compensation insurance, and any other costs directly associated with employing your workforce. Failing to account for this can significantly erode your profit margins.
Yes, offering tiered options (Basic, Mid-range, Premium) is highly recommended. This strategy allows customers to select a service level that aligns with their budget and specific needs, potentially increasing your conversion rates by providing flexibility. It also allows you to upsell more comprehensive solutions.
Regional pricing is very important. While national averages provide a baseline, local market conditions in Decatur, GA, can vary significantly. Factors like local labor rates, material availability, and competitive landscape directly influence what customers expect to pay and what you can realistically charge. Consulting local resources for averages is key.
Several factors can drive up costs, including the complexity and type of ventilation system (e.g., custom demand control systems), the need for extensive ductwork or structural modifications, the quality and brand of materials used, and any unforeseen challenges encountered during installation. Larger-scale projects naturally incur higher costs due to increased labor and material demands.
